Strange, I've not had any problems getting around in my LS here in Tulsa. We've had as much as 6 inches out there at times. I just follow what I call the Rule of Three when it's icy and snowy out. I increase my spacing, stop times, speed, ect by a factor of three and leave early enough to make up for it. Pisses off people behind me, but screw 'em. I'm not wrecking my car so they can go the same speed on an icy road that they would on a summer day. So far no problems taking off, stopping and no weather-related accidents because even though they're tailgating they also get that time to stop slowly.

Replaced the passenger front hub. This was the main problem, the car is now much smoother and quieter. I'm probably going to go ahead with the driver side hub as well (will buy one from someone else though). Both hubs on the car were that crap like the one Rock Auto sent that was in a Moog box, but not a Moog hub. And, I'm still picking up a bit of grind. On the plus side, the whole job from opening the garage door to stepping into the shower after putting my tools away took about 45 minutes. The only hard part of the job was wondering why Lincoln did such a good job on designing the front hub setup for simple replacement, then stuck the ABS sensor plug back behind the wheel well liner. Why couldn't they install it against the A arm like every other car I've worked on does? It's not like the plug isn't weatherproof. If nothing else, just putting the plug about 3 inches forward would have put it where you wouldn't need to remove the liner.
